Reconstructive plastic surgery includes breast reconstruction, burn repair surgery, congenital defect repair, and various kinds of injury reconstruction. It’s a crucial tool to help people live full lives after injury or other bodily problem.
Is Cosmetic Surgery and Corrective Plastic Surgery the Same?

Key Differences Between Cosmetic and Corrective Plastic Surgery
Here are the two main differences between these types of plastic surgery.
Different Purposes
While at the most basic level their goals are the same, that is, improving the patient’s body or face, however, there are different purposes to the surgery.
The focus of cosmetic surgery is to enhance appearance. That means the key goals of the surgery are in improving aesthetic appeal, symmetry, and proportion. Because the treated areas function properly, cosmetic surgery is always elective.
Alternately, the focus of corrective plastic surgery is to repair defects in order to reconstruct a normal function and appearance. This surgical specialty is dedicated to the reconstruction of facial and body defects due to birth disorders, trauma, burns, and disease.
